Common Admission Requirements For Elementary Education Degree ProgramsIn Glens Falls, New York
When applying to Elementary Education Bachelor Degree Programs in Glens Falls, New York, prospective students should be prepared to meet specific admission requirements. While details may vary by institution, the following are general guidelines to keep in mind:
- High School Diploma or Equivalent: A standard requirement for undergraduate admission.
- Prerequisite Coursework: Students typically need a core curriculum that includes subjects such as English, Mathematics, Science, and Social Studies.
- GPA Requirements: Most programs require a minimum GPA, often between 2.5 and 3.0 on a 4.0 scale, to ensure academic readiness.
- Entrance Examinations: Some programs may ask for standardized test scores like the SAT or ACT. Check with the specific school for detailed requirements.
- Letter of Recommendation: Applicants often must provide recommendations from teachers or educational professionals who can speak to their capabilities and character.
- Personal Statement: A written essay outlining motivation for becoming an educator, relevant experience, and career goals is usually required.
- Background Check: As part of the certification process, prospective students will undergo a criminal background check, given the nature of working with children.
Additionally, students should familiarize themselves with state licensing requirements for teachers in New York. Detailed information can be found at the New York State Education Department website.

Cost & Financial Aid Options For Elementary Education Degree Programs In Glens Falls, New York
Tuition for Elementary Education Bachelor Degree Programs in Glens Falls, New York, varies depending on the institution. Here’s an overview of the expected costs and financial aid options:
Tuition Ranges:
- Public institutions: Generally range from $7,000 to $15,000 per year for in-state students.
- Private institutions: These can range from $20,000 to $40,000 per year.
Additional Fees: Students should budget for books, supplies, and other fees, which can add up to $1,000 or more annually.
Financial Aid Options:
- Federal Financial Aid: Students can apply for federal student aid through the Free Application for Federal Student Aid (FAFSA) to access grants, work-study, and loans.
- State Grants: New York State offers the Tuition Assistance Program (TAP) to eligible residents, which provides grants that do not need to be repaid. Find more information on the New York State Higher Education Services Corporation.
- Scholarships: Many schools in Glens Falls offer scholarships specifically for education majors based on merit or financial need. These can significantly offset tuition costs.
- Work-Study Programs: Some institutions offer work-study opportunities that allow students to earn money while gaining relevant experience in the education field.
- Payment Plans: Many colleges provide flexible payment plans to help spread tuition costs over the academic year, making it easier for students to manage expenses.
Living Expenses: Students should also consider housing, transportation, and food in their budget, which can range from $12,000 to $20,000 annually depending on individual circumstances.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s) About Elementary Education Degree Programs In Glens Falls, New York
What is the duration of an Elementary Education Bachelor Degree?
- Typically, it takes four years to complete, depending on the program structure.
Are there online options available for this degree?
- Yes, some institutes offer hybrid or fully online programs, though hands-on components are required.
What certifications do I need after completing my degree?
- Graduates must pass state exams and complete fingerprinting for certification in New York.
Can I study part-time while working?
- Many programs offer flexible scheduling, enabling students to balance work and school.
What kind of field experience is included in the program?
- Most programs require student teaching or internships within local schools as part of practical training.
